D (dlang)

  • D

  • gdc - Supports D version 2. D compiler utilizing GCC infrastructure. As of GCC 9 integrated into official GCC sources.

  • ldc - Supports D version 2. D compiler utilizing LLVM infrastructure. Separate to LLVM and Clang projects.

Both compilers work very well, utilize same D language parsers and frontend (same as dmd2). gdc supports more architectures at the moment. Both packages also depend automatically on appropriate package providing Phobos (D standard library).

  • dmd2 - https://dlang.org/download.html , available for i386 and amd64 for few operating systems. As of now sources are fully open source, but not all components of dmd2 are free software, due to optimization passes, backend, machine code generation having complex license. Not packaged in Debian.

Verilog

Verilog like VHDL are hardware description languages. These may be used for programmable hardware like FPGA for which a completely free toolchain has emerged, see FPGA/Lattice.
